Job Description
THE OPPORTUNITY THAT AWAITS YOU
Built over 20 years the company creates cloud-based industry-specific software for automotive retailers and OEMs helping improve efficiency profitability and decision-making across their customer ecosystem.
As a Senior Developer in Cape Town youll join a growing international team working closely with UK engineers on a globally used SaaS platform contributing to new features integrations and scalable solutions.
The role is hands-on and impact-driven involving full software development lifecycle delivery in a collaborative fast-paced environment focused on continuous product improvement.
YOUR KEY RESPONSIBILITIES
- Design develop and deliver high-quality product features and enhancements across the platform.
- Work closely with UK-based Product and Engineering teams to deliver new functionality improvements and third-party integrations.
- Stay hands-on in coding solution design and development across the stack.
- Build and maintain integrations with external systems using APIs and other integration methods.
- Support best practices in development testing and deployment to ensure scalable secure and maintainable solutions.
- Contribute to CI/CD pipelines development tooling and broader engineering practices.
- Take part in technical discussions and share ideas to improve product delivery and performance.
- Troubleshoot complex technical issues including integrations data consistency and performance challenges.
- Collaborate effectively across distributed teams in South Africa and the UK.
- Support code quality and knowledge sharing through peer reviews and collaboration.
OUR REQUIRED EXPERTISE
- Proven experience as a Senior Developer in SaaS or enterprise software environments.
- Strong hands-on experience with C# .NET / .NET Core and SQL / T-SQL.
- Solid understanding of database design performance optimisation and query tuning.
- Experience delivering front-end functionality using HTML JavaScript and Razor.
- Experience building integrations with third-party systems using REST APIs or similar technologies.
- Practical experience with Azure Cloud Services and Azure DevOps (or equivalent CI/CD tools).
- Proficiency in Visual Studio or VS Code.
- Strong understanding of software development best practices and agile delivery.
- Experience across the full software development lifecycle from concept to production support.
- Strong communication skills and experience working with distributed cross-regional teams.
- Experience in automotive or complex high-availability enterprise platforms is highly advantageous.
DESIRABLE EXPERIENCE
- Experience working in globally distributed development environments.
- Experience working on platforms that rely on multiple third-party integrations.
YOUR REWARD
- Based in Observatory Cape Town with a hybrid setup (23 days in office)
- Fringe benefits include 50% medical aid contribution (7% employer 8% personal contribution)
- Join a growing international development team working closely with UK engineers on a globally used SaaS platform for the automotive industry
- Build features integrations and scalable solutions across the full software development lifecycle
- Hands-on impact-driven role focused on improving a cloud-based platform used by automotive retailers and OEMs worldwide in a collaborative fast-paced environment
For more roles please have a look at our website (). or follow us on LinkedIn (
Required Experience:
Senior IC
Job DescriptionTHE OPPORTUNITY THAT AWAITS YOU Built over 20 years the company creates cloud-based industry-specific software for automotive retailers and OEMs helping improve efficiency profitability and decision-making across their customer ecosystem.As a Senior Developer in Cape Town youll join a...
Job Description
THE OPPORTUNITY THAT AWAITS YOU
Built over 20 years the company creates cloud-based industry-specific software for automotive retailers and OEMs helping improve efficiency profitability and decision-making across their customer ecosystem.
As a Senior Developer in Cape Town youll join a growing international team working closely with UK engineers on a globally used SaaS platform contributing to new features integrations and scalable solutions.
The role is hands-on and impact-driven involving full software development lifecycle delivery in a collaborative fast-paced environment focused on continuous product improvement.
YOUR KEY RESPONSIBILITIES
- Design develop and deliver high-quality product features and enhancements across the platform.
- Work closely with UK-based Product and Engineering teams to deliver new functionality improvements and third-party integrations.
- Stay hands-on in coding solution design and development across the stack.
- Build and maintain integrations with external systems using APIs and other integration methods.
- Support best practices in development testing and deployment to ensure scalable secure and maintainable solutions.
- Contribute to CI/CD pipelines development tooling and broader engineering practices.
- Take part in technical discussions and share ideas to improve product delivery and performance.
- Troubleshoot complex technical issues including integrations data consistency and performance challenges.
- Collaborate effectively across distributed teams in South Africa and the UK.
- Support code quality and knowledge sharing through peer reviews and collaboration.
OUR REQUIRED EXPERTISE
- Proven experience as a Senior Developer in SaaS or enterprise software environments.
- Strong hands-on experience with C# .NET / .NET Core and SQL / T-SQL.
- Solid understanding of database design performance optimisation and query tuning.
- Experience delivering front-end functionality using HTML JavaScript and Razor.
- Experience building integrations with third-party systems using REST APIs or similar technologies.
- Practical experience with Azure Cloud Services and Azure DevOps (or equivalent CI/CD tools).
- Proficiency in Visual Studio or VS Code.
- Strong understanding of software development best practices and agile delivery.
- Experience across the full software development lifecycle from concept to production support.
- Strong communication skills and experience working with distributed cross-regional teams.
- Experience in automotive or complex high-availability enterprise platforms is highly advantageous.
DESIRABLE EXPERIENCE
- Experience working in globally distributed development environments.
- Experience working on platforms that rely on multiple third-party integrations.
YOUR REWARD
- Based in Observatory Cape Town with a hybrid setup (23 days in office)
- Fringe benefits include 50% medical aid contribution (7% employer 8% personal contribution)
- Join a growing international development team working closely with UK engineers on a globally used SaaS platform for the automotive industry
- Build features integrations and scalable solutions across the full software development lifecycle
- Hands-on impact-driven role focused on improving a cloud-based platform used by automotive retailers and OEMs worldwide in a collaborative fast-paced environment
For more roles please have a look at our website (). or follow us on LinkedIn (
Required Experience:
Senior IC
View more
View less